Mr. Tyler Dean Harrell, 32, of Blackshear, passed away Saturday, May 4, 2024, at his residence.
Born in Albany, GA on April 19, 1992, Tyler lived in Pierce County most of his life. He received the highest science score on the GED for Lee County and was currently working for Harrell Masonry. Tyler was a Godly man and loved to share the love of Jesus with everyone he could. He attended Living River Church of God.
He was preceded in death by his mother, Stephanie Nichole Freeman.
Survivors include his father, Warren Joel “Jo Jo” Harrell, Jr. of Albany; his sister, Christina Harrell of Blackshear; he maternal grandmother, Glenda Heideman of Blackshear; his paternal grandmother, Nancy Troup of Leesburg; and several other relatives and friends.
Funeral services for Tyler will be held on Thursday, May 9, 2024, at 11:00 o’clock from the Pearson-Dial Chapel with Pastor R. B. Gaskins officiating.
The family will receive friends at the funeral home chapel one hour prior to the service.
Interment will be in the Waters Cemetery.
